Arlington nurse accused of sexually assaulting patient
Published 6:30 am Monday, March 9, 2015
ARLINGTON, Texas (AP) — A Tarrant County grand jury has charged a male nurse with sexual assault following accusations he inappropriately touched a female patient last March.
Arlington police arrested 63-year-old Gerald Thomas Cagle on Oct. 31 after a detective concluded Cagle assaulted the woman during an exam. Cagle posted a $50,000 bail from the Arlington Jail on the day of his arrest.
A Tarrant County prosecutor and Cagle’s defense attorney both declined to comment.
Cagle had been with the Medical Center of Arlington as a contract worker for Staff Quest, an independent medical-staffing firm. An outreach services manager with the Medical Center of Arlington said in an email that Cagle no longer works at the hospital.
The Fort Worth Star-Telegram reports Staff Quest couldn’t be reached for comment.
